Active Ingredient: Cholecalciferol (0.075%). Other Ingredients: (99.925%). Total: (100.000%).
This bait station is resistant to weather and to tampering by children and dogs. For use indoors and outdoors. May be used indoors or outdoors. Can be used in compact places around the home. Directions for Use: It is a violation of Federal law to use this product in a manner inconsistent with its labeling. Read the entire label before using this product. Follow all use directions and use precautions. Use only for sites, pests, and application methods described on this label. Use Restrictions: Only use bait in bait station to control house mice. This bait station may be used within 50 feet of homes accessible to children and pets, consistent with all use restriction and other requirements indicated on this label. Do not apply further than 50 feet away from home or building. Do not place bait station in areas where there is a possibility of contaminating food or surfaces that come into direct contact with food. Selection of Treatment Areas: Determine areas where house mice will most likely find and consume the bait. Generally, these areas are along walls, by gnawed openings, in corners and concealed places, or in other locations where there are signs of house mice. To Control House Mice: First Placement: 1. Remove bait station from bag. 2. Place bait station in a corner or along a wall or other vertical surface in an appropriate location. See use restrictions and selection of treatment areas. Position station so that both of the entrance holes are exposed and not blocked. If more than one bait station is used, space the stations at intervals of 6 to 12 feet in the infested area. If a bait station has not been fed from after 3 days, it may be moved to another location appropriate for controlling house mice. If bait has been removed or has become soiled or spoiled, remove stations in position with bait in them for at least 15 days or as long as activity persists. Wearing gloves, collect and dispose of all dead animals and leftover bait properly as specified on this label. To discourage re-infestation, limit sources or rodent food, water, and harborage as much as possible. If re-infestation does occur, repeat treatment. To Refill: You will need both hands to open the station. 1. Find the latch on the underside of the station and the top button. 2. Using one hand, pull the bottom latch fully in the direction shown by the arrow with your index finger and fully press the button on top of the station with your thumb. 3. While still pulling on the bottom latch and pressing the top button, swing the window open with your other hand. 4. Wearing gloves, remove a new soft bait from the bag, leaving the protective wrapper in place. 5. Place the new soft bait with the protective wrapper into the station ensuring that the peg goes through the hole in the center of the soft bait. Press bait firmly into the station. 7. Wash hands thoroughly.
Storage and Disposal: Pesticide Storage: Store in original container in a dry place inaccessible to children and pets. Pesticide Disposal and Container Handling: Non-refillable container. Do not reuse or refill this container except as described in the Directions for Use. If Empty: Place in trash or offer for recycling if available. If Partly Filled: Call your local solid waste agency for disposal instructions. Never place any unused product down any indoor or outdoor drain.
